Common Roof Framing Jobs
Roof framing installation - provides the structural support needed for a new roof system.
Roof framing repair - addresses issues like sagging or damaged beams to ensure stability.
Roof framing replacement - involves removing and rebuilding framing components for extensive damage.
Custom roof framing - adapts the structure to unique roof designs or architectural features.
Attic and attic access framing - creates proper support and access points for attic spaces.
Roof framing inspections - evaluates the integrity and safety of existing framing before or after construction.
Roof Framing Questions
What is roof framing? Roof framing is the process of constructing the structural framework that supports a roof, including rafters, trusses, and beams.
What types of projects require roof framing? Roof framing is needed for new construction, roof replacements, and remodeling projects that involve changing or adding roof structures.
Why is proper roof framing important? Proper framing ensures the roof's stability, durability, and ability to withstand weather conditions over time.
What materials are used in roof framing? Common materials include wood, engineered wood products, and metal supports, chosen based on the project's requirements and design.
